The braces and support market is witnessing robust growth
due to the increasing prevalence of musculoskeletal disorders, rising awareness
about preventive care, and the growing adoption of orthopedic braces and
supports for injury prevention and post-surgical rehabilitation. These devices,
designed to support, align, and correct musculoskeletal deformities or
injuries, are essential in managing conditions such as arthritis, osteoporosis,
and sports injuries. The Global Braces
and Support Market recorded a valuation of US$ 3.2 billion in
2021 and is expected to reach US$ 5.8 billion by the end of 2032,
expanding at a CAGR of 5.6% over the next ten years.
Market Drivers:
- Rising
Incidence of Musculoskeletal Disorders: The increasing prevalence of
musculoskeletal conditions such as os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is,
and lower back pain drives the demand for orthopedic braces and supports.
Aging populations, sedentary lifestyles, and obesity contribute to the
rising incidence of these disorders, necessitating effective management
solutions to alleviate pain and improve mobility.
- Growing
Sports Participation and Injury Rates: The surge in sports and
physical activities, coupled with the rising incidence of sports-related
injuries, fuels the demand for braces and supports. Athletes and active
individuals rely on these devices for injury prevention, performance
enhancement, and rehabilitation, contributing to market growth.
- Advancements
in Product Design and Materials: Innovations in orthopedic braces and
supports, including the use of advanced materials, ergonomic designs, and
customizable fittings, enhance comfort, functionality, and patient
compliance. Technological advancements such as 3D printing and smart
textiles enable the development of lightweight, breathable, and durable
braces, driving product adoption.
Market Restraints:
- High
Cost of Advanced Braces and Supports: The perceived high cost of
advanced orthopedic braces and supports may deter price-sensitive
consumers from investing in premium products. Cost considerations,
particularly in emerging markets with limited healthcare budgets, pose
challenges for market penetration and adoption.
- Limited
Awareness and Access in Developing Regions: Limited awareness about
the benefits of orthopedic braces and supports, coupled with inadequate
access to healthcare facilities and rehabilitation services in developing
regions, restricts market growth. Education and outreach initiatives are
needed to enhance awareness and accessibility.
- Compliance
and User Comfort Issues: Non-compliance due to discomfort, improper
fit, or inconvenience in using braces and supports can hinder their
effectiveness. Ensuring user comfort, proper fitting, and ease of use is
critical to improving patient adherence and therapeutic outcomes.

Market Trends & Latest Developments:
- Custom-Fit
and 3D-Printed Braces: The adoption of custom-fit and 3D-printed
braces and supports offers personalized solutions tailored to individual
anatomical needs and preferences. 3D printing technology enables precise
customization, rapid prototyping, and on-demand manufacturing, enhancing
patient comfort, fit, and compliance.
- Smart
Braces with Integrated Sensors: The development of smart braces with
integrated sensors and connectivity features facilitates real-time
monitoring of biomechanical parameters, activity levels, and therapeutic
progress. Smart braces provide valuable insights for clinicians, enabling
data-driven treatment adjustments and improved patient outcomes.
- Eco-Friendly
and Sustainable Materials: The use of eco-friendly and sustainable
materials in the manufacturing of braces and supports aligns with consumer
preferences for environmentally responsible products. Biodegradable,
recyclable, and renewable materials reduce environmental impact and enhance
brand credibility.
